# Large-Deal Discount Policy (Managers Only)

Finance colleagues: deals exceeding 250 seats of the Vantrell Suite qualify for tiered discounting, capped at 18% without VP sign-off. Discounts above 12% require a margin worksheet filed before quotation, and multi-year terms must be priced from the standard book, not renewal rates. Exceptions are logged quarterly by the Pricing Desk in Marlow Crossing. The rationale ties directly to next year's plans, summarised below.

board note of kadug-tawig: Only 5 of the 100 pilot accounts renewed Oliath, so a churn review is set for April 15.

# Large-Deal Discounting — Managers Only

Quick refresher before quarter close. Deals above the Marwick threshold need sign-off from a regional director, no exceptions — we've had a few slip through lately. Standard ladder: 8% ceiling for two-year terms, 12% for three-year with prepay. Anything beyond that goes to the pricing committee, and finance wants the justification in writing. The confidential note below explains where the real floor sits.

board note of kafof-yahag: Druaelox Foods plans to raise the Holwyn list price by 35 percent in July.

Meeting notes — Prototype shipment to Calder Test Lab

Attendees: hardware team, logistics.

Three Veyron-2 prototype boards packed in anti-static cases, crated Tuesday. Shipment leaves the Ashworth site Wednesday via bonded courier. Receiving site: Calder Lab, goods-in dock. Inspect seals on arrival; photograph any damage before opening. Return packaging to be reused for the follow-up batch. Power-on testing only after 24-hour acclimatisation. Confirm receipt to logistics same day. On collection, the courier must be given this instruction:

handover note for fawef-tafog: the lamvan goriel courier leaves the quenius holvan quenael fravan oliok zordor ulaion praiel ledger at gate 2859 under passcode 647956

Action item (Wrenbin optimizer outage): the pick-list solver silently reordered bins when a plugin returned duplicate slot IDs, corrupting routes for two shifts. Plugins must now validate slot uniqueness before submission; the host will reject duplicates starting next release. Update your adapters accordingly. The new validation contract and migration notes are published on the page below.

runbook for tagug-hafog: https://jira.lumiclabs.internal/projects/pages/pages/9773c0d8